
Once in the Year (Mountain Born #2)
Age rating: Ages 13–17 · Teens
Age rating and Christian content guidance for parents.
First published 1947
This historical novel follows the life of a young girl named Martha as she grows up on a New Hampshire farm during the early 20th century.
